Currently have an interview scheduled and I’m wondering about the following…
How many days on average are FOs working? Should you plan to be away for all 17 days or are a decent amount of them spent on reserve at home? How does reserve at home work? Is it a 2 hour call out to airport or is it a long call like 12 hours to report to the airport? I know Omni has split lines, are they senior? How does it work if you’re 16-17 days on the road, are you doing a lot of sitting at destinations? I see recently a lot of flight to Japan. Is it a lot of min rest overnights before flying back or is it decent QOL on the road? Also, what are some of this things that current Omni Pilots love/hate about the company? Thank you for the responses.
i average 10-12 days a month. Long call reserve is usually sat at home until they need you. It’s 12 hour call out so if you get a call you probably wont leave until the next day. Honestly they put trips on your reserve lines usually days out so you can see what’s coming up. Short call is always on the first day of reserve you have to check your schedule in case something was put on. That’s 2 hour call out. Extremely rare to be called out on short call.
we do sit a lot. We are paid to be ready to fly. Lines really don’t go senior. The japan stuff does but with covid and being restricted to base its currently open to anyone. My first year i go split lines one long block lines or two month lines. It surprising you usually get what you want . We have some min rest trips but most have long layovers
